Key Responsibilities
Human Resources
- Manage full-cycle recruiting, onboarding, and offboarding for firm staff
- Administer payroll processing, benefits enrollment, and PTO tracking
- Maintain compliance with NYC/NY employment laws (Wage Theft Prevention Act, Earned Safe and Sick Time Act, PFL/DBL, etc.)
- Maintain personnel files and HR policies/handbook
- Handle employee relations matters and serve as a point of contact for staff questions
